Govt urged to slash fuel duty

Urgent government action is being demanded as the price of petrol and diesel continues to rocket well past previous records, compounding the dramatic impact of the cost-of-living crisis for UK motorists.

On Wednesday last week, the nationwide average price of a litre of petrol surged past 187p and diesel topped the 193p mark- each having hit a new record high every day for the preceding month. As a result, the price of filling an average family car, with a 55-litre fuel tank, now exceeds £100.

Why is it happening?

Even before Russia invaded Ukraine, fuel prices were climbing steadily as suppliers rushed to cope with a post-pandemic surge in demand from the transport and industrial sectors, but it's the ongoing war in eastern Europe that's now having the greatest impact.
